Buy Noble Armada on Steam Now!

The Noble Armada: Lost Worlds PC game launched Sept. 13! If you have a Steam account, please go HERE to buy it now. If you don’t have a Steam account, start one so you can 🙂 The game has come together nicely and we look forward to you getting the chance to play it soon.